Google Meet Pricing Overview
Google Meet has 4 pricing plans, including a free tier. Paid plans range from $7.20 to $21.60/user/month. The Free plan is free and is best for personal use and small groups. The Business Starter plan costs $7.20/user/month, best for small businesses. The Business Standard plan costs $14.40/user/month, best for growing businesses. The Business Plus plan costs $21.60/user/month, best for large organizations.

Google Meet is a video conferencing solution that is part of Google Workspace. It integrates seamlessly with Gmail, Calendar, and other Google services, making it a natural choice for organizations already using Google tools.
All Google Meet Plans & Pricing
| Plan | Monthly | Annual |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|
| Free duration: 60participants: 100 | Free | Free | Personal use and small groups |
| Business Starter storage: 30GB | $7.2 /user/month | $6 /user/yearSave 17% | Small businesses |
| Business Standard storage: 2TB | $14.4 /user/month | $12 /user/yearSave 17% | Growing businesses |
| Business Plus storage: 5TB | $21.6 /user/month | $18 /user/yearSave 17% | Large organizations |
View all features by plan
Free
- 60-minute meetings
- 100 participants
- Screen sharing
- Live captions
Business Starter
- 24-hour meetings
- 100 participants
- 30GB storage
- Custom email
Business Standard
- 150 participants
- Recording
- Noise cancellation
- 2TB storage
Business Plus
- 500 participants
- Attendance tracking
- 5TB storage
- eDiscovery

How Google Meet Pricing Compares
| Software | Starting Price | Top Price |
|---|---|---|
| Google Meet | $7.2/user/month | $21.6/user/month |
| Discord | Free | $9.99/user/month |
| Loom | Free | $20/user/month |
| Microsoft Teams | Free | $22/user/month |
| RingCentral | $20/user/month | $35/user/month |
| Slack | Free | $18/user/month |

Google Meet Pricing FAQ
01 How much does Google Meet cost?
Google Meet is free for personal use with 60-minute limits. Business plans range from $6-18/user/month as part of Google Workspace.
02 Does Google Meet have a free plan?
Yes, Google Meet offers a free plan with 60-minute meetings and up to 100 participants.
03 What hidden costs should I expect?
Enterprise plans exceed $25/user/month. Additional storage beyond plan limits costs extra. Third-party integrations may require separate subscriptions.
04 Can I negotiate Google Workspace pricing?
Yes, for larger teams (100+ users) and multi-year commitments, Google offers 10-20% discounts through authorized resellers.
05 Is annual billing cheaper?
Yes, annual billing saves about 17% compared to monthly billing.
06 Google Meet vs Zoom: Which is cheaper?
Google Meet Free has stricter time limits (60 min vs 40 min for Zoom). Paid plans are similar in price, but Google Workspace bundles email, storage, and productivity tools.
07 What is included in Business Standard?
Business Standard includes 150 participants, meeting recording, noise cancellation, 2TB storage per user, and Google Workspace apps.
08 Does Google offer startup discounts?
Yes, Google Cloud for Startups offers credits and discounts on Google Workspace for qualifying early-stage companies.
